The 3-5-1 Indianapolis Colts have sacked head coach Frank Reich and replaced him with Jeff Saturday, who played 13 seasons with the team.
The Colts have the lowest-scoring offense in the NFL.
Saturday was an ESPN analyst and had been a consultant for the Colts.

CFL:
The CFL divisional finals will be played on Sunday.
In the West, the BC Lions visit the Winnipeg Blue Bombers (1:30 PT).
In the East, the Montreal Alouettes are on the road against the Argos in Toronto (10 a.m.).
The winners meet in the 109th Grey Cup game which will be played at Mosaic Stadium in Regina on November 20th.
Kickoff is just after 3 p.m. PST.

Josiah Wilkinson of PGSS was the top Prince George runner at the B.C. high school cross country running provincials on the weekend in Victoria.
Wilkinson was 20th out of 234 senior boys.
Cale McConkey of PGSS finished 34th.
